Grand Canyon Electricity Rate Analysis

Grand Canyon residential electricity rates average 11.51¢ per kWh — that's lower than the Arizona state average of 14.02¢/kWh by 17.9%. Rates are aggregated from 1 Grand Canyon ZIP codes and 3 utility providers serving the city.

The primary electricity providers in Grand Canyon are Navajo Tribal Utility Authority, Garkane Energy Coop, Inc, Arizona Public Service Co.
